What is Multiple Linear Regression and How Can it be Helpful for Business Analysis?

Smarten

This article describes the analytical technique of multiple linear regression. What is Multiple Linear Regression Analysis? Multiple Linear Regression is a statistical technique that is designed to explore the relationship between two or more variables (X, and Y). Use Case – 1. Use Case – 2.

What is ARIMAX Forecasting and How is it Used for Enterprise Analysis?

Smarten

This article looks at the ARIMAX Forecasting method of analysis and how it can be used for business analysis. Business Benefit: By analyzing the various combinations of predictor variables, the business can forecast product growth, trends, patterns and seasonality, if any. What is ARIMAX Forecasting?
